Railpool opens its Italian business

Railpool Branch Italia Railpool has launched its Railpool Branch Italia seen as a “commitment to the Italian market, as basis for a future expansion in all Southern Europe”, Torsten Lehnert, CEO of Railpool GmbH said.

The Italian business has officially started the operations by signing an agreement to lease 6 new Bombardier Traxx E494 with Last Mile to Captrain Italia, with an option for additional 2 units. The agreement comes together with the announcement of a partnership agreement signed between Tiber.co OMR and Railpool Branch Italia for the supply of maintenance services to Railpool locomotives. The leasing company will provide training and spare parts to Tiber.co OMR to execute maintenance of Railpool fleet in its Asti depot, which will become one of the main maintenance hubs of in the country.

“We are happy to welcome Railpool as our partner both as Captrain supplier and Tiber.co OMR customer. This strong cooperation will allow Captrain and Tiber.co OMR to further grow in terms of fleet but also for what experience and competence are concerned. We trust this will be the beginning of a long-term cooperation between our companies”, Mauro Pessano, CEO of Captrain Italia said.

The locomotives will start their operations in January 2021 and will be used by Captrain on the domestic Italian market. The Last Mile functionality of the locomotives will allow Captrain to serve non electrified lines such as industrial hubs and terminals, increasing the transport flexibility.

“I am extremely proud of the agreements signed with Captrain Italia and Tiber.co OMR, by which we will be able to start operations with a reliable partner for both lease and maintenance on our fleet” said Alberto Lacchini, the Head of Railpool Branch Italia and Director Southern Europe.

Railpool operates in 16 European countries and is one of the largest rolling stock full service leasing providers in Europe with a fleet of more than 400 locomotives with a total investment of EUR 1 billion.
